Arsenal Boss Wenger Praises Liverpool Spirit

Arsene Wenger has backed Liverpool to be among those fighting for the title this season.
The Arsenal boss watched from the touchline as his charges laboured to earn a point against a Reds side who played with 10 men for the entire second half following Joe Cole's dismissal.
And he left Anfield in no doubt that Liverpool mean business under Roy Hodgson.
Wenger said: "I believe Liverpool will be a contender for the top places. They defended very well and are an intelligent team. It could be interesting.

"We had a lot of possession but Liverpool defended very well and we didn't create many chances. But we kept going and we showed we weren't going to give up. 1-1 is always a good result at Liverpool.
"I felt we deserved a draw. We controlled the first half and our 'keeper didn't have a lot to do. In fairness they defended well.
"In the second half we could have done better. They had a strong start, and 1-0 down to 10 men sitting deep made it difficult.
"We kept going and threw more people forward and I think we deserved our equaliser. We couldn't lose that game without feeling very hurt about it. Overall we have shown the right attitude."
